Features That Impress
Let’s talk about the features that make this cooler stand out. The Liquid Freezer III Pro series boasts an integrated VRM fan, which is a game-changer for those who prioritize cooling efficiency. Plus, the thoughtful cable management keeps your rig looking clean and organized. And let’s not forget the impressive 38 mm radiator, designed to maximize airflow and cooling potential. With offset mounting options for both AMD and Intel processors, ARCTIC is delivering an extra layer of performance that’s hard to ignore.
Versatility at Its Best
What’s more, the Liquid Freezer III Pro series is all about versatility. With extensive compatibility across different setups, you can choose from various sizes and enjoy long tubes (240/280/360: 450 mm, 420: 500 mm) that offer flexibility during installation. Want to add a splash of color to your build? The design variants with A-RGB in both black and white will definitely add a visual flair to any high-performance configuration.
